How they compare

Germany currently reports 160,177 US dollars, PPP converted against 47,954 US dollars, PPP converted in Russian Federation, a difference of 112,223 US dollars, PPP converted.

That makes Germany's figure about 3.3 times Russian Federation's.

Across all 15 years both countries report, Germany has been ahead every year.

Germany ranks 2nd and Russian Federation ranks 5th of 32 countries.

Germany has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Germany Russian Federation Difference Ahead
2000s 109,179 US dollars, PPP converted 39,032 US dollars, PPP converted 70,147 US dollars, PPP converted Germany
2010s 136,629 US dollars, PPP converted 44,376 US dollars, PPP converted 92,254 US dollars, PPP converted Germany
2020s 150,789 US dollars, PPP converted 47,954 US dollars, PPP converted 102,835 US dollars, PPP converted Germany

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

This table contains gross domestic R&D expenditures by sector of performance (business enterprise, government, higher education, private non-profit, and total intramural) and by type of R&D (basic research, applied research, experimental development, capital expenditure not elsewhere classified).
